Nucleic acids and their salts are fundamental biomolecules with applications in various fields, including biotechnology, pharmaceuticals, and research. In Qatar, the market for nucleic acids and their salts may be driven by factors like advancements in genomics, personalized medicine, and biotechnology research. The demand for these compounds could also be influenced by academic and industrial research initiatives.
The nucleic acids and their salts market in Qatar is projected to see sustained growth, primarily driven by advances in molecular biology and biotechnology. These compounds are essential in genetic research, diagnostics, and therapeutics. The increasing prevalence of genetic disorders and the rising demand for personalized medicine are significant market drivers. Government investments in healthcare infrastructure and research facilities further stimulate the market.
The market for nucleic acids and their salts in Qatar encounters notable challenges that influence its outlook. Nucleic acids are vital in various applications, including research, diagnostics, and therapeutics. However, Qatar faces obstacles related to intellectual property rights and access to advanced technology. Many cutting-edge nucleic acid technologies and products are patented by international companies, making it challenging for local entities to access and implement these innovations. Furthermore, there is a need for skilled professionals and infrastructure for nucleic acid research and development. Ensuring a skilled workforce and investing in state-of-the-art laboratories are essential challenges that Qatar must address to compete in the global nucleic acids market effectively.
Nucleic acids and their salts are essential components in the biotechnology and pharmaceutical sectors. The pandemic has accelerated research and development in these fields. The market outlook for these products may be positive due to increased demand for genetic testing and vaccine development, but supply chain disruptions could have affected availability.
Key players in the Nucleic Acids and Their Salts market in Qatar comprise Thermo Fisher Scientific Inc., Sigma-Aldrich Co. LLC (Merck), and Agilent Technologies Inc.
